39-7,106.Support service component of KanWork. (a) Within the limits of appropriations therefor and to the extent allowed under any applicable federal law or rule and regulation adopted pursuant thereto, the secretary shall provide the support service component of the KanWork program to facilitate public assistance recipient participation and movement toward self-sufficiency.

(b) Support services shall include, but not be limited to, the following:

(1) Child care.  Child care services shall be provided to every participant in the KanWork program who is in need of such services through reimbursement of private child care providers or through state child care centers. Reimbursement to private child care providers shall not exceed the fee charged to private clients for the same service and may be lower than such fee if the private child care provider agrees to charge a lower fee.

(2) Transportation assistance.  Transportation expenses in a monthly amount to be established by the secretary by rules and regulations shall be paid to a participant who needs such assistance in order to participate in the KanWork program.

(3) Family mentor program in which volunteers work directly with participants on home management, budgeting, nutrition, hygiene, child care, family planning and other home-related needs which affect self-sufficiency.

History: L. 1988, ch. 141, § 6; July 1.
